How to Contact Byline Bank Customer Service

Byline Bank provides a range of services for small businesses, mid-market companies, and consumers. If you need help or have questions, there are several ways to contact their customer service team. This article outlines the available methods to reach Byline Bank customer service.

Contacting Byline Bank Customer Service

1. By Phone

The simplest way to contact Byline Bank Customer Service is by phone. Call their dedicated helpline at (773) 244-7000. Customer service representatives are available during office hours to assist with inquiries.

2. Email

For email communication, you can reach Byline Bank at social@bylinebank.com. Note that email may not be secure for sensitive information.

3. Online Contact Form

You can use the online contact form found on their official website. Visit Byline Bank Contact and fill in your name, contact details, and message for general inquiries.

4. Branch Visit

For in-person assistance, visit one of Byline Bank's branches. They have over 40 locations in the Chicago and Milwaukee metro areas. Check their website to find the nearest branch.

5. Complaints or Feedback

To provide feedback or address complaints regarding Byline Bank's services, contact their Complaints Department. More information can be found at Complaints Board.

6. COVID-19 Support

If you have questions related to COVID-19 support, such as fee relief or online banking assistance, call (773) 244-7000 for help.

Byline Bank is committed to responsive customer service. Whether you choose to contact them by phone, email, online form, or in-person, their team is ready to assist you with your banking needs.
